Global Single Use Consumable Market Overview:

According to SPER Market Research, the Global Single Use Consumable Market is estimated to reach USD 10.40 billion by 2032 with a CAGR of 16.81%.

The market for consumables is expanding, and single-use technology utilization is increasing in the biopharmaceutical industry. The market is also anticipated to develop as a result of expanding use of single-use bioprocessing and biopharmaceuticals in vaccine production. One of the main drivers of the growth of the single-use consumables market is the increase in the use of single use bioprocessing in production by pharmaceutical companies. More consumers have adopted single-use consumables as a result of the emergence of products that are both affordable and user-friendly. In the approaching years, this is also anticipated to fuel market expansion. Because of single-use technologies, biopharmaceutical companies are more productive. Complex processes like product cleaning and sterilization have historically been needed to prevent cross-contamination, increasing costs for manufacturers.

Impact of COVID-19 on the Global Single Use Consumable Market:

COVID-19 was mainly unknown prior to the outbreak in Wuhan (China). Since then, it has evolved from a regional problem to a global epidemic. Following the World Health Organization's (WHO) declaration that the virus outbreak was a pandemic, a number of established pharmaceutical companies and young startups rushed to develop drugs and vaccines to treat the infection caused by the novel coronavirus. Numerous biopharmaceutical companies have been working hard to generate vaccines in response to the recent coronavirus outbreak. If these development initiatives pass the trial phases, single-use equipment and systems will primarily serve the clinical and commercial manufacturing platforms.

Global Single Use Consumable Market Segmentation:

  • By Product: Based on the Product, Global Single Use Consumable Market is segmented as; Adapters, Connectors, Disconnectors, Disposable Capsules Filters, Single use sensor, Tubing, Valves, Others.
  • By Application: Based on the Application, Global Single Use Consumable Market is segmented as:Cell Culture and Mixing, Filtration, Sampling, Storage, Other Application.
  • By End User: Based on the End User, Global Single Use Consumable Market is segmented as: Biopharmaceutical and Pharmaceutical Companies, Contract Research Organization and Contract Manufacturing Organizations, Original Equipment Manufacturers, Others.
  • By Region: North America held a lion's share of the singleuse consumables industry. Due to the presence of major market participants and the growing usage of single-use consumables in research applications, North America held the majority of the market share. Due to rising research funding and the use of single-use consumables in both research and industrial applications, Asia Pacific is predicted to develop more quickly.
